For example, if a Big Mac costs 12.00 in a country's local currency (pesos, rubles, etc.) and $5 in the US, that country's PPP exchange rate is 12/5, or 2.4, which means that a single unit of that country's currency would need to be multiplied by 2.4 to equal one US dollar.

China will lose $18 trillion, equivalent to its nominal GDP in 2021, over the. 2025-2035 years period compared to the baseline scenario. 2 ...As recently as 2020, total debt in the United States relative to GDP exceeded China’s. But as of mid-2022, China’s relative debt burden stood 40 percent higher than America’s.The World Bank released its new purchasing power parities (PPPs) report for 2017 this week, which showed that China’s PPP-based gross domestic product (GDP) stood at US$19.617 trillion in 2017 ...Feb 19, 2021 · Last year, China closed its GDP gap with the U.S., expanding its economy by 2.3 percent to $14.7 trillion. This is only $6.2 trillion less than the American GDP, down from $7.1 trillion in 2019 ...
